35/65-33 to 55/80-57: A Guide to Heavy Commercial Tire Chain Sizes

Understanding heavy duty tire chain sizing can be confusing , but vital for proper use . The numbers, like 35/65-33 or 55/80-57, represent specific measurements related to tire diameter. The first pair (e.g., 35/65) indicates the tire’s width and aspect ratio, while the second pair (e.g., -33 or -57) denotes the rim size in inches. Carefully measuring your tire and matching it to the appropriate link size, found in a manufacturer's sizing guide , is crucial to provide safe and effective performance during winter driving . Always check your tire features before purchasing tire chains .
